I’m Andrei Cristian Petrescu, Bucharest born Photographer, now residing in New York City.

During the last five years, I have lived between Milan and Bucharest, continuing my career in photography and pursuing my own artistic statement.

The foundation of my work is based in male and female identity, my own anthropological study of the characters who draw my attention. My fascination with light has a constant presence in my photos, switching between the studio and nature, and creating new ways to bring the two together.

(Light is everything: life, knowledge, information from a distant place, mystical and yet so natural at the same time. Light is my father, mother, God, best friend, a necessity, an addiction, beauty...)

Through the years, I’ve learned that true beauty is not a superficial thing, but comes from a place more complex than just the surface of a person, place, or object, and that indescribable truth is the spark I wish to capture behind the lens of my camera.

A person is truly: an intricate - multi faceted - singular universe waiting to be explored.

Beginning as an Actor (known for a critically acclaimed indie: Elevator [screened at 26 film festivals world wide, winning 7 awards]) and a Model (who signed with four agencies around Europe: London, Paris, Amsterdam, and Milano), I gained great insight when I eventually found myself behind the lens of a camera in 2008. Having had experience in front of the camera as both actor and model allowed me to better understand the people I worked with while I was behind the camera.

I believe the process of creation should be playful, comfortable, and free. The relationships I create with my collaborators are sacred to me.

I began my photography journey In Italy with Marco Glaviano, my maestro. This man became my guide through the studio and in the editing room. I have spent the last ten years working on the mastery of photography by his side in Milano Studio Digital.

I found myself organizing Marco’s archive, which contains more than 50 years of photographic history and helping him organize his exhibitions:

M.I.A. Fair (2011); Marco Glaviano, palazzo Morando (2012), La Palermo di Marco Glaviano (2013). I was also part of the editing process of Marco’s Photobooks: 100% Capri (2009), Marco Polo (2008), St. Barth – 40th Anniversary (2013), Roberta Mancino (2014) and Taghazout (2009).

In the past 10 years, we have travelled together for different shoots and exhibitions throughout Europe.
